The income statement is sometimes referred to as the statement of operations.
Franchisor
A business that allows individuals or other companies to operate and sell its products or services under its brand and business model.
Franchising
A method of business expansion where a franchisor licenses its know-how, procedures, intellectual property, use of its business model, brand, and rights to sell its branded products and services to a franchisee.
Business Models
Frameworks or plans that outline how a company creates, delivers, and captures value in economic, social, cultural, or other contexts.
